Some calls that Mesquite Fire and Rescue receives are not always included in the report, as a synopsis is not received. To show the amount of work our Fire and Rescue workers do, we are including a weekly roster of stats. There were 54 calls this week:

Breathing 1

Cardiac arrest 1

Chest pain 3

Diabetic 1

Falls 8

Fire 2

Fire alarm 4

Fire investigation 1

Heart problem 2

MVA w/injury 2

Odor investigation 1

Overdose 1

Patient transport 4

Sick person 7

Stroke (CVA) 2

Trauma 1

Unconscious 2

Vehicle fire 1

March 31:

Falls: Rescue 11 dispatched to the report of a fall. One person was transported to the local hospital.

Breathing: Rescue 11 and 31 responded to report of breathing problems. Rescue 11 transported one patient to a local hospital with Rescue 31 personnel on board.

April 1:

MVA with Injury: Rescue 31 and Engine 31 and Chief 2 were dispatched to the report of a traffic accident. One person was transported to St. George local hospital.

Chest pain: Rescue 11 and Rescue 32 dispatched to the report of chest pain. One person was transported to the local hospital.

April 2:

Falls: Rescue 11 responded to a report of a person who has fallen and cant get up. Lift assist only. No medical patient.

Fire: Engines 31, Engine 11, and Rescue 31 responded to a reported fire near a parking structure. On arrival it was found to not be a fire, but a maintenance company performing service of fire extinguishers.

April 3:

Overdose: Rescues 11 and 32 responded to report of an overdose. Rescue 11 transported one

patient to a local hospital.

Unconscious: Rescue 11 responded to report of an unconscious person. Rescue 11 transported one patient to a local hospital.

April 4:

Sick person: Rescue 31 was dispatched out for a sick person. Patient signed against medical advise form.

Sick person: Rescue 11 was dispatched out for a sick person. Patient was transported to our local hospital.

April 5:

Heart problem: Rescue 31 and Rescue 32 responded to the reports of a person having heart

problems. One patient was treated and transported to local hospital.

Heart problem: Rescue 11 and Rescue 32 responded to the reports of a person having heart

problems. Person was treated and refused transport to local hospital.

April 6:

Fire Investigation: Engines 31, 11, and Rescue 31 responded to a report of a smell of smoke in a residence. No fire found on arrival.

Sick person: Rescue 31 responded to a report of a sick person. One patient was transported to

the local hospital.
